Output 18c5946068748816570f770310b6cd79d7071c678ee46f20048e77aaf2e99d0d:0

value
29416829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374f1a735103a4fe5561efa53639dd448fd01 OP_EQUAL
address
3BMEXMwRCMhfQ2hb45TovcEJEKQazFMWcx
transaction
18c5946068748816570f770310b6cd79d7071c678ee46f20048e77aaf2e99d0d
spent
true